Pradhan Mantri Kisan Maan Dhan Yojana (PM-KMY), a central sector scheme, is a voluntary and contributory pension scheme for the entry age group of 18 to 40 years with a provision of minimum monthly assured pension of rs 3000/- on attaining the age of 60 years, subject to exclusion criteria. The Scheme aims to create a social security net for the small and marginal farmers during their old age. The amount of the monthly contribution ranges between rs 55 to rs 200 per month depending upon the entry age of the farmers into the Scheme. Govt. of India also provides matching contribution in the pension account of the farmers. The Life Insurance Corporation (LIC) of India is the fund manager for the Scheme.

The Scheme is only applicable for small and marginal farmers and there is no State-wise allocation under the Scheme.
